Cambridgeshire County Council has launched a Pseudo Dynamic Purchasing System (PDPS) for providers of early years education and childcare.
The PDPS will be used to advertise all upcoming early years and childcare opportunities which will operate from council-owned premises and some schools, including new schools. Providers who are interested in upcoming opportunities or who wish to extend their lease in future will need to apply to join it. Opportunities will only be available to those who have successfully joined. Those who have not joined will be unable to bid.
How to join
Providers will be invited to join the PDPS on an annual basis. To join, you will be asked to complete an online application form which will be assessed by a panel of officers with a breadth of expertise in place planning and sufficiency, early years, and procurement. Applicants must score at least 40% overall and score a minimum of four (satisfactory) on four key questions. These are:
- Outcomes
- Vulnerable children
- Special Educational Needs and/or disabilities (SEND)
- Safeguarding
Those who have previously been successful in joining the PDPS do not need to re-apply.
If you were unsuccessful in your previous application, we would welcome another application. There is no limit to the number of times you can re-apply.
How do I apply?
Applications must be submitted through the Council’s procurement portal ProContract, available at the following webpage: Cambridgeshire County Council Early Years Pseudo DPS (ProContract portal)
You will need to set up an account with ProContract to be able to access the application form.
Applications to join the PDPS can be submitted between Monday 9 February – Friday 13 March 2026. The application window will not then reopen until spring term 2027.

Upcoming opportunities
A list of upcoming opportunities will be released soon. This will include full day care, sessional provision, and breakfast and after school clubs too.
Further details about each opportunity, including the number of childcare places to be offered, will be available within the specification which will be sent to those who have successfully joined the PDPS.
